Texto da carta

Conforme Declaração de Nulidade entra em jogo, nomeie um card. {U}: Anule a mágica alvo com aquele nome.

Toda história, até mesmo um conto de fadas, chega a um fim.

Data Texto
2008-04-01 You can name either half of a split card, but not both. If a player casts the half with the chosen name, it can be targeted by the second ability. In addition, if a player casts a fused split spell with the chosen name, it can be targeted by the second ability.
